概括
机器学习模型准确地预测了氨 (NH3) 度,将每两周的数据缩小到美国的每日估计. 这提供了关键的高分辨率空气质量监测,对于环境和健康评估至关重要.

背景情况:
- 氨 (NH3) 是一种严重的气体污染物,对环境和健康产生重大影响.
- 随着NH3度的增加,需要高分辨率的监测,但每日地面数据有限.
研究的目的:
- 开发和评估用于预测每两周NH3度的机器学习框架.
- 为了降低两周一次的NH3估计,在整个美国的每日分辨率.
- 评估模型性能,确定关键预测因素,并评估空间可转移性.
主要方法:
- 开发了深度神经网络 (DNN),随机森林和光梯度增强机器模型.
- 综合NH3柱度,气象数据,土地覆盖,牲畜数据和地面测量.
- 采用空间交叉验证,独立测试和沙普利增量解释 (SHAP) 分析.
主要成果:
- 在DNN模型中,R=0.79,RMSE=0.98 μg/m3和IoA=0.83在9公里分辨率下表现出卓越的性能.
- 确定了时间因素 (年度的一天,气象) 和空间因素 (土地覆盖面,牛群密度) 作为关键预测因素.
- 在英国进行测试时,模型显示空间可转移性.
结论:
- 机器学习有效地弥合了NH3监测的时间数据差距.
- 使用这些先进的框架,可以生成高分辨率的每日NH3估计值.
- 该研究支持改善空气质量评估和环境管理策略.
